The end of the day.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Jacob says Eclipse on page 600 in Eclipse:" i can handle the clouds, but i can't fight with an eclipse." In Twilight, Edward says twilight at prom on page 495: " 'Twilight, again,'he murmured. ' Another ending. No matter how perfect the day is, it always has to end.' " and Edward says twilight the first time on page 232 and 233:" 'It's twilight,' Edward murmured, looking at the western horizon, obscured as it was with clouds...". In New Moon, Bella says New Moon on page 74: "Tonight the sky wat utterly black. Perhaps there was no moon tonight-a lunar eclipse, a new moon."
